The Team Alvarez & Marsal Corporate Performance Improvement (A&M CPI) is expanding our capacity to serve clients across telecom and digital infrastructure. In 2024, we created a focused Telecom & Digital Infrastructure industry group to complement A&M’s history in solving complex issues in this space. We are looking for accomplished consultants and operators with deep industry knowledge and technical expertise to develop actionable strategies and see them through to execution.
A&M helps companies navigate options through complex market dynamics, such as telecom. Our work includes advising on top‑line strategy growth, streamlining operations, solving for tech debt, investments across telecom and digital infrastructure, divestitures, restructuring, transactional diligences, and M&A.
Our team serves traditional telecom operators, as well as private equity, digital infrastructure providers, government entities, and cross‑industry enterprises. Our work spans across wireline (cable, fiber, legacy), wireless, data centers, satellite, and next‑gen infrastructure technologies.

How You Will Contribute
Leads teams on complex projects by setting clear direction, establishing clear expectations, ensuring quality of client / project team deliverable development
Decomposes complex issues, frames solution design and architects deliverables against SOW requirements
Ensures deliverables are complete, error‑free, communicated clearly and on time
Rapidly develops understanding of client’s business
Anticipates, assesses and identifies areas of potential risk and issues, and develops mitigation plans
Actively seeks to find current client needs that may lead to new opportunities for A&M
Actively promotes a positive and inclusive team environment that embraces the unique attributes of all team members
Coaches others to act and deliver in the best interests of our clients
Qualifications
7‑15 years of relevant industry and consulting experience
Bachelor’s degree required; MBA preferred
Outcome oriented
Entrepreneurial and commercial approach
Strong analytical skills
Excellent oral and written communication skills, including presentation skills
Strong interpersonal/team skills, high E.Q.
Working knowledge of MS Excel and PowerPoint
Strong problem solving and troubleshooting skills with the ability to exercise mature judgment
Ability to address strategic issues and act tactically understanding cross‑functional requirements
Comfortable with travel
